Biography
English-born, Scottish great-grandmother of Prince Rainier III of Monaco, the fashion designer Prince Egon von Fürstenberg, the socialite and actress Princess Ira von Fürstenberg and the Czech Minister of Foreign Affairs Prince Karel Schwarzenberg. She was the daughter of William Alexander Anthony Archibald Hamilton, 11th Duke of Hamilton and of his wife, Princess Marie Amelie Elizabeth Caroline of Baden. Through her maternal grandmother, she was a third cousin of Emperor Napoléon III of France. She was a first cousin of Queen Carola of Saxony, Queen Stephanie of Portugal, King Carol I of Romania, and Princess Marie, Countess of Flanders (mother of King Albert I of the Belgians).
Her first marriage, on 21 September 1869 at Château de Marchais, was to Prince Albert, only child and heir of Charles III, Prince of Monaco. Mary Victoria bore Prince Albert a single son, Louis, who would take the throne of Monaco upon his father's death. Their marriage was annulled by the Church on 3 January 1880 (although civilly it was dissolved only on 28 July 1880 by the Order of Prince Charles III).
Her second marriage, on 2 June 1880, was to Count Tassilo Festetics de Tolna. The couple had four children. During her 40-year marriage to Graf, and later Prince Festetics, Lady Mary oversaw enlargement and improvement of the Festetics' main seat, Festetics Palace, and its gardens, in Keszthely, western Hungary. On numerous occasions, she and her husband would entertain her brother the Duke of Hamilton, and his great friend, the Prince of Wales.
She died on 14 May 1922, aged 71, in Budapest, Kingdom of Hungary.

Source Notes
Sy Scholfield provided birth report from Lloyd's Weekly Newspaper (London, England), Sunday, 15 December 1850, p. 8: "Her ladyship gave birth to a daughter on Wednesday evening, at the family residence in St. James's Place..." Wikipedia wrongly gives birth place as Hamilton Palace, Scotland.
